Huawei has launched two Android powered smartphone in India namely, Huawei Honor and Ideos X5 Pro. Both the released devices run on Android 2.3 at launch, with only one of them scheduled to receive the Android 4 treatment later.

Huawei Honor is powered with a 1.4 GHz single-core processor, 1GB of internal memory with 512MB of RAM, 4GB of ROM and microSD card slot for memory expansion up to 32 GB.

Huawei Ideos X5 Pro is a new device that has been equipped with 1 GHz processor, has 3.8-inch capacitive touchscreen display, a 5-megapixel rear photo snapper, and is backed-up by a 1500 mAh Li-Ion battery.

Interested readers can purchase the Huawei Honor for INR 19,990, while the Huawei Ideos X5 Pro is priced at INR 13,800. The device will soon hit the shelves at leading retailers like Reliance Digital, Croma, online channels Flipkart, Tradus, Letsbuy and in multi-brand outlets.
